FURIA Esports qualify for Siege X Esports World Cup 2025

The Black Panthers have qualified for Riyadh.

FURIA Esports have qualified for the Siege X Esports World Cup 2025 after back-to-back 7-5 wins on Skyscraper and Border against w7m esports.

The Black Panthers headed to the playoffs after an inconsistent group stage performance, with a record made of three regulation wins, three overtime wins, and three regulation defeats. Meanwhile, the Bulls had topped the standings with 21 points after seven victories and only two defeats.

Despite the team's previous performances, the truth is that FURIA Esports always do better in BO3s. In fact, the Brazilians had taken down the Bulls in the quarterfinals of RE:L0:AD. It's also worth mentioning that FURIA Esports also won their group stage clash, which was an 8-6 win on Clubhouse.

The best players of the match were FURIA Esports' Gustavo "HerdsZ" Herdina and João "Jv92" Vitor, who finished the series with SiegeGG ratings of 1.15 and 1.11. Surprisingly, HerdsZ, despite registering 22 kills, the Brazilian kept an 82 headshot percentage. In other words, around 18 of his kills were headshots.

With this result, FURIA Esports have clinched a spot to compete in the South America League 2025 Stage 1 Upper Bracket Finals. This also means that FURIA Esports will represent the region in Riyadh, Saudi Arabia, at the Siege X Esports World Cup 2025. Additionally, the team have already secured 50 SI Points.

Next week, Ninjas in Pyjamas, Team Liquid, w7m esports, and Black Dragons will play for the final two spots to represent the region in Riyadh next month.
